// ギャラリーの配置 [id|=gallery]{margin:auto}[id|=gallery] .gallery-item{float:left;margin-top:10px;text-align:center}.gallery-columns-2 dl{width:49%}.gallery-columns-3 dl{width:33%}.gallery-columns-4 dl{width:24%}.gallery-columns-5 dl{width:19%}.gallery-columns-6 dl{width:16%}.gallery-columns-7 dl{width:13%}.gallery-columns-8 dl{width:12%}.gallery-columns-9 dl{width:11%}[id|=gallery] img{border:1px solid #fff}[id|=gallery] .gallery-caption{margin-left:0}select,input,textarea,button{vertical-align:middle;position:relative}input[type=search].notfound{padding:10px;width:75%;font-size:1.4em}button,input[type=button]{overflow:visible;height:20x;padding:0 3px}.youtube{position:relative;padding-bottom:56.25%;height:0;overflow:hidden;max-width:100%}.youtube iframe{position:absolute;top:0;left:0;width:100%;height:100%}